
RocketMQ
文章平均质量分 63
ascarl2010
这个作者很懒,什么都没留下…
展开
-
三台服务器部署RocketMQ集群的详细步骤
在各台服务器上分别启动配置的 Broker:(启动Broker时,推荐的顺序是先启动Master,再启动Slave。虽然从技术上讲,启动顺序不严格,但这种顺序可以确保在启动过程中尽可能避免问题。至此,RocketMQ 集群的搭建完成。确保所有三台服务器都已安装1.8以上版本的JDK,并配置环境变量。这些命令将停止所有相关的RocketMQ服务进程。检查内存使用情况,确保调整后的内存配置生效。确保按照上述步骤配置存储路径时使用。在所有三台服务器上找到并编辑。在所有三台服务器上找到并编辑。原创 2024-06-06 13:22:12 · 2099 阅读 · 0 评论 -
在Red Hat Enterprise Linux 9上使用Docker快速安装并部署RocketMQ
RocketMQ包含多个组件,主要包括Name Server和Broker。我们将分别部署这些组件。Name Server是RocketMQ的核心组件之一,负责管理Topic和Broker的信息。RocketMQ控制台提供了一个Web界面来管理和监控RocketMQ集群。Broker是RocketMQ的消息存储和传输的核心组件。从Docker Hub上拉取RocketMQ的官方镜像。,可以看到RocketMQ控制台的Web界面。首先,确保Docker已经安装在你的系统上。原创 2024-05-30 17:33:59 · 499 阅读 · 0 评论 -
mqadmin命令的使用
请注意,实际的返回信息可能会比较复杂,并且可能需要一定的 RocketMQ 知识才能正确解读。如果你在解读返回信息时遇到困难,我建议查阅 RocketMQ 的官方文档或者寻求社区的帮助。如果想要获取具体的返回内容,你需要在具体的 RocketMQ 环境中执行该命令。总的来说,这个命令的主要作用就是允许你创建或者更新 RocketMQ 中的主题,通过调整各种参数来调整主题的特性和性能。命令的帮助信息,这个命令用于更新或创建 RocketMQ 的主题。是一个命令行工具,用于检查指定主题的状态信息。原创 2023-07-05 04:37:45 · 1738 阅读 · 0 评论 -
mqadmin去获取RocketMQ状态
RocketMQ提供了一个强大的命令行工具,mqadmin,它能提供你需要的一些监控数据。我会为每个需求提供对应的mqadmin命令,但是注意这些命令可能不能完全满足你的需求,一些特定的数据可能需要通过RocketMQ的Java API或者其他途径获取。需要注意的是,一些特定的监控数据并不直接由RocketMQ提供,你可能需要在你的应用中添加逻辑去收集这些数据。获取每分钟产生死信消息的数量:RocketMQ不直接提供这个信息,你需要在你的消费者逻辑中处理和记录。原创 2023-07-05 04:21:46 · 1039 阅读 · 0 评论 -
Python脚本,用于查询RocketMQ的JMX接口以获取生产者和消费者的连接数
请注意,这只是一个基本的示例,你可能需要根据实际的RocketMQ和Zabbix配置进行调整。如果你遇到任何问题,我建议你参考RocketMQ和Zabbix的官方文档或者寻求社区的帮助。然后,你可以创建一个新的触发器,用于检测连接数是否超过了你的预设阈值。以下是一个简单的Python脚本,用于查询RocketMQ的JMX接口以获取生产者和消费者的连接数。然后,你可以在Zabbix中创建一个新的监控项,用于执行这个脚本并收集结果。库来发送HTTP请求。原创 2023-07-05 02:31:31 · 1529 阅读 · 0 评论 -
RocketMQ集群配置
请注意,这些是默认的端口,你可以在RocketMQ的配置文件中修改这些端口。同时,如果你运行了多个broker实例或namesrv实例,那么每个实例需要使用不同的端口。在这种情况下,你可以分别为每个Broker实例创建一个配置文件,并在每个文件中指定相应的Namesrv地址、Broker名称和角色(Master或Slave)。例如,如果你使用了不同的配置文件或者命令选项,那么你需要在。在这些命令的输出中,你可以看到启动Namesrv和Broker的命令,以及关联的进程ID。原创 2023-07-05 02:25:15 · 1900 阅读 · 0 评论 -
使用 Zabbix 监控 RocketMQ列举监控项和触发器
上述监控项和触发器可以根据实际需要进行调整和添加。关键在于及时发现和解决问题,确保 RocketMQ 集群的稳定运行。原创 2023-07-05 01:54:55 · 1550 阅读 · 0 评论 -
Centos7快速安装RocketMQ
请注意,这些步骤没有涵盖所有的安全措施,例如防火墙设置,或者在生产环境中需要的其他设置。在生产环境中部署RocketMQ时,你应该遵循RocketMQ的官方文档,并根据你的环境进行适当的调整。在实际运行中,你可能需要根据实际情况对RocketMQ进行一些配置,例如设置JVM参数,或者调整broker的配置。在RocketMQ目录下,你可以找到bin目录,里面有我们需要的启动脚本。安装并运行RocketMQ需要安装JDK,所以首先我们需要在CentOS 7上安装JDK。步骤2:安装RocketMQ。原创 2023-06-24 18:37:55 · 1718 阅读 · 0 评论